216-4461 Bearing — Cat 3054 416

This is a Bearing, a critical component that reduces friction between moving parts, allowing for smooth rotation and support of loads. Manufactured to precise specifications, it ensures optimal performance and longevity, unlike a worn bearing that can cause increased friction and noise. Operators may hear grinding or whining noises, feel excessive vibration, or notice increased heat from the affected area when a bearing fails.

Installation & Application Notes

Inspect mating surfaces for wear before fitting. Use torque specs from service manual. Replace gaskets and seals as a set — reusing compressed gaskets causes oil leaks. Clean all oil passages with compressed air.

Failure Symptoms

The first noticeable symptom of a failing bearing is typically an audible noise, such as a grinding, humming, or squealing sound, that changes with speed. If ignored, the bearing can seize, leading to shaft damage and potential component seizure. The worst outcome is catastrophic failure of the bearing, which can cause severe damage to surrounding components and lead to unexpected equipment downtime.

Installation Tip

Thoroughly clean the bearing housing and the shaft before installation to prevent contamination. Ensure the bearing is seated squarely and avoid using excessive force, which can damage the bearing races.

Service Note

Inspect the shaft, seals, and any associated components for wear or damage when replacing a bearing.
